S32053 Stainless Steel vs. EN 1.5508 Steel

Both S32053 stainless steel and EN 1.5508 steel are iron alloys. They have 46% of their average alloy composition in common. There are 32 material properties with values for both materials. Properties with values for just one material (3, in this case) are not shown.

For each property being compared, the top bar is S32053 stainless steel and the bottom bar is EN 1.5508 steel.
